Mesa sports facility owner files for bankruptcy

Legacy Cares Inc., which is the owner of Legacy Park, a 320-acre sports facility in Mesa, has fil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y. 

It says the facility, located near the Phoenix-Mesa Gateway Airport, will remain open with normal operations while its owner has hired an investment firm and a new management company. 

Legacy Cares’ president said it will use this process to “support the Park’s business operations,” “address Legacy Cares’ debt obligations” and pursue a “possible sale of … assets.” 

The nonprofit owes more than $366 million to more than 200 creditors, according to court filings.
